James Smith, a renowned fitness influencer and author, shares groundbreaking insights on building confidence. He asserts that true confidence stems from accepting potential failures rather than a foolproof belief in success. Smith emphasizes that personal insecurities and backgrounds shape our social confidence, urging honesty with oneself as a starting point. He also explores the 'utility of deprivation' in relationships, advocating for small, actionable steps toward self-improvement while highlighting the role of daily habits in long-term success.

INSIGHT

Pain Points

  • True pain points, not surface desires, drive lasting change.
  • Dig deeper to uncover the real motivations behind wanting to change.
ADVICE

Action vs. Inaction

  • Weigh the discomfort of inaction against the fear of action.
  • Choose the less painful option to overcome inaction and build confidence.
INSIGHT

Predicting Success

  • Anxiety predicts failure, while confidence predicts success.
  • Manage expectations and embrace being wrong to build confidence.
